The Impact of Blockchain Tracking on Cryptocurrencies

Enhanced Security

  • Blockchain technology uses cryptographic algorithms to secure transactions, making it highly resistant to fraud and hacking attempts.
  • By tracking transactions on a blockchain network, the integrity of the data is maintained, reducing the risk of double-spending or unauthorized transfers.
  • Users can verify the authenticity of transactions through transparent and immutable records on the blockchain, enhancing trust in the cryptocurrency ecosystem.

Transparency and Accountability

  • Blockchain tracking allows for real-time monitoring of transactions, providing visibility into the flow of funds and assets within the network.
  • Through public ledgers and smart contracts, stakeholders can trace the origin and destination of funds, promoting transparency and accountability in financial transactions.
  • Audit trails created by blockchain tracking enable regulators and authorities to investigate suspicious activities and enforce compliance with regulations.

Challenges and Future Outlook

Scalability

  • As the adoption of blockchain technology grows, scalability remains a major challenge due to limitations in transaction processing speed and network congestion.
  • Solutions such as sharding, layer 2 protocols, and consensus algorithms are being developed to address scalability issues and improve the performance of blockchain networks.
  • Interoperability between different blockchain platforms and networks is crucial for achieving seamless transaction tracking and data sharing across the cryptocurrency ecosystem.

Regulatory Compliance

  • Governments and regulatory bodies are still grappling with the regulatory framework for cryptocurrencies and blockchain technology, leading to uncertainties and compliance challenges.
  • Compliance requirements such as anti-money laundering (AML) and know your customer (KYC) regulations are increasingly being enforced to curb illicit activities in the cryptocurrency space.
  • Collaboration between industry stakeholders, regulators, and policymakers is essential to develop standardized compliance protocols and foster regulatory clarity for blockchain tracking.

Privacy and Data Protection

  • While blockchain technology offers transparency and security, concerns around privacy and data protection have emerged, especially regarding the storage and sharing of sensitive information.
  • Privacy-enhancing technologies like zero-knowledge proofs and secure multiparty computation are being integrated into blockchain systems to enable confidential transactions and data privacy.
  • Regulatory frameworks such as the General Data Protection Regulation (GDPR) in the European Union are influencing the design of blockchain solutions to ensure compliance with data protection laws.
